Most people hang blinds. We're looking for someone who cares about how they look when they leave.


All About Blinds has been Cedar City's most trusted window covering company for nearly two decades. Homeowners, contractors, realtors, and interior designers refer us without hesitation — not because we're the cheapest option, but because we show up on time, do the work right, and treat every home like it's our own.


We're growing. And we need an Installation Technician who's built the same way we are.


THE PATH


This isn't a"can hang blinds" job. The Installation Technician who earns trust here becomes the person who owns complex and commercial projects, trains the next hire, and eventually runs the field operation — an Install Project Manager role that exists in our growth plan and will be filled from within by the right person.


That path is earned, not given.


WHAT THE WORK ACTUALLY LOOKS LIKE


You'll spend most of your time in customers' homes. Nice homes, usually. People who care how things look and are excited about their new window coverings — until something goes wrong, and then they're watching you very closely.


You'll measure, mount, level, and adjust. You'll work in awkward spaces, above the kitchen cabinets, on ladders over stairwells. Some days, the product shows up wrong. Some days, you show up to install, and somebody has put tile in your window. You'll handle all of it — calmly, professionally, without calling the office to complain — and leave the home with a customer who wants to write a five-star review.


You'll also schedule installs and organize the jobs as they arrive, verify orders, and flag problems before they become someone else's emergency. The job isn't just the install — it's everything that happens before and after.


The pace is consistent, not frantic. But the standard is high, every single time. If "good enough" is a phrase you use a lot, this isn't for you.

WHY ALL ABOUT BLINDS

  • $22-$25/hr ($45,000 - $52,000) based on experience — at or above Cedar City market rate from Day 1
  • Company vehicle provided — no wear on your personal truck
  • All tools and equipment provided
  • Profit sharing for team members who are here for the long term
  • Work for a company with a 16-year reputation in this valley — customers already trust the name on the truck
  • Small team where your work is noticed, credited, and rewarded
  • Real career path — the Installation Technician who performs earns their way into running the field operation


THE HIRING PROCESS

Here's exactly what happens next:

  • You apply (5 minutes).
  • If you pass the initial screen, we will schedule a 15-minute phone call.
  • We send you a few written questions — reply by email.
  • You come in for a 45-minute face-to-face interview.
  • Final step: a half-day ride-along so you can see the work firsthand.
  • If it's a fit on both sides — welcome to the team!
